  • Heavy and brawny blackberry and dark earthy plum notes carry just enough cut to hold the thickset core together. At times, overly lush on the front end and blocky on the back, the profile here tips a bit to the heavy and chewy side and trades some principal freshness and purity for thickness. Finishes slightly grainy. Threw off a decent swirling of sediment. It's a dense dollop of flavor to be sure. 87-90 points depending on your tolerance for weighty expressions of the varietal.

    Despite this wine's leaning toward opacity and bulk, it paired well with a two-month dry aged ribeye with smoked maiitake mushrooms, grilled garlic scapes, and the best truffle jus I've ever had in my entire life - the jus helped the wine more than the wine helped the dish (Michael Warring restaurant).
